What is Ceramic Glass and Where is it Used?

Ceramic glass, often branded as Pyroceram or Neoceram, is a specialized type of glass designed to withstand extremely high temperatures without shattering or cracking. Primarily, you’ll find it in wood stoves, fireplace doors, and certain high-end cooktops where intense heat exposure is constant. Its low thermal expansion is the key; it doesn’t expand much when heated, minimizing stress that leads to breakage. This makes it ideal for applications involving open flames or direct contact with heating elements.

Why Does Ceramic Glass Need Replacing?

Ceramic glass needs replacement typically due to accidental breakage from impact or weakening over time from repeated high-temperature cycles. Minor chips and cracks might seem harmless, but they compromise the glass’s structural integrity, creating weak points that can lead to sudden, catastrophic failure. Furthermore, improper cleaning with abrasive materials can scratch the surface, diminishing its heat resistance and clarity. Regular inspection and prompt replacement of damaged glass are essential for safe appliance operation.

How to Replace Ceramic Glass: A Step-by-Step Guide

Replacing ceramic glass involves a series of careful steps to ensure safety and a proper seal. First, allow the appliance to cool completely. Then, using appropriate tools like a screwdriver and pliers, carefully remove the frame or retaining clips holding the broken glass in place. Next, thoroughly clean the frame to remove any debris or old sealant. Now install the new ceramic glass, ensuring it fits snugly within the frame. Finally, apply high-temperature sealant around the edges to create an airtight seal, and reassemble the frame. Ensure even distribution of pressure when tightening screws to avoid cracking the new glass.

Gathering the Right Tools and Materials

Before starting, assemble the necessary tools and materials. You’ll need a properly sized replacement ceramic glass panel, a screwdriver set (both flathead and Phillips head), pliers, a scraper or putty knife, high-temperature silicone sealant, heat-resistant gloves, safety glasses, and a shop vacuum. Removing the Old Ceramic Glass

Begin by ensuring the appliance is completely cool. Locate and remove the screws or clips securing the frame that holds the ceramic glass. Carefully detach the frame and set it on a protected surface. Using a scraper or putty knife, gently remove any residual sealant or adhesive from the frame. Exercise caution to avoid bending or damaging the frame during this process. Discard the old ceramic glass safely, wrapping it in heavy-duty material to prevent injury. I’ve seen firsthand how easily shards can cause cuts, so wear gloves.

Installing the New Ceramic Glass

Position the new ceramic glass panel within the cleaned frame. Apply a thin, even bead of high-temperature silicone sealant around the perimeter of the glass where it contacts the frame. Ensure the sealant is rated for the appropriate temperature range of your appliance. Carefully reassemble the frame, tightening the screws or securing the clips evenly to distribute pressure. Wipe away any excess sealant with a clean cloth. Allow the sealant to cure completely according to the manufacturer’s instructions before using the appliance.

Who Should Replace Ceramic Glass? DIY vs. Professional

Whether to replace ceramic glass yourself or hire a professional depends on your comfort level with DIY projects and the complexity of the appliance. Simple replacements on wood stoves or fireplace doors can often be managed by homeowners with basic mechanical skills. However, for more complex cooktops or appliances with intricate designs, professional installation is recommended to ensure proper sealing and prevent damage. When Should You Replace Ceramic Glass?

Replace ceramic glass immediately when you notice cracks, chips, or any signs of damage. Don’t wait for the glass to shatter completely. Even small imperfections can compromise its ability to withstand high temperatures, potentially leading to dangerous situations. Regular inspections, at least annually, are crucial, especially before peak usage seasons like winter. This proactive approach can prevent unexpected failures and ensure your appliance operates safely and efficiently. Unexpected Observations: What Most People Overlook

Most people overlook the importance of using the correct type of sealant. Not all silicone sealants are created equal. Using a standard silicone sealant that isn’t rated for high temperatures will result in it melting and off-gassing, potentially creating unpleasant odors and compromising the seal. Always check the sealant’s temperature rating to ensure it exceeds the maximum operating temperature of your appliance. This seemingly small detail can make a significant difference in the longevity and safety of the replacement.
